Samsung is reportedly set to enhance the battery capacity of its upcoming Galaxy Z Flip7, moving from the 4000 mAh of the Z Flip6 to a combined capacity of 4174 mAh. The new model will feature two batteries, one rated at 2985 mAh and the other at 1189 mAh, potentially marketed as a 4300 mAh battery. Despite this improvement, the Galaxy Z Flip7 will still face competition from rivals like Xiaomi, which are producing devices with significantly larger battery capacities.

The Nubia Flip 2 is set to be one of the cheapest foldable smartphones on the market when it launches globally, with a confirmed MSRP of €699 that includes 6 GB of RAM and 128 GB of storage. The device boasts an improved performance courtesy of a MediaTek Dimensity 7300X chipset and a larger cover display measuring 1.43 inches across with a native resolution of 682 x 422 pixels. However, the price tag may deter some buyers, considering it is comparable to the Motorola Razr 50 when its predecessor launched last year.

Samsung has unveiled its latest Galaxy A series, featuring the A36 5G and A26 5G, which integrate advanced AI capabilities and significant hardware upgrades while maintaining an affordable price point. The A36 boasts a 6.7-inch Super AMOLED display, a triple camera system, and a Qualcomm Snapdragon 6 Gen 3 chipset, promising a premium feel at a budget-friendly cost of $399. Additionally, Samsung commits to providing six years of OS and security updates, enhancing the longevity and value of the device.
